Georges Brassens. I once spent a month at a French-speaking summer school in Switzerland and they had us all learning Brassens songs. The assorted youths of Europe crooning songs about women's breasts, the hypocrisy of the clergy, why the guillotine is wrong, etc. To this day, lyrics which would seem dubious in a more censorious age float cheerfully around in my head. *Elle m'a dit, d'un ton sévère /
Qu'est-ce que tu fais là /
Mais elle m'a laissé faire /
Les filles, c'est comme ça...*
